Contents:
Introduction Robert D. Putnam and Kristin A. Goss
Great Britain: the role of government and the distribution of social capital Peter A. Hall
United States: bridging the privileged and the marginalized? Robert Wuthnow
United States: from membership to advocacy Theda Skocpol
France: old and new civic and social ties in France Jean-Pierre Worms
Decline of social capital?: the German case Claus Offe and Susanne Fuchs
From civil war to civil society: social capital in Spain from the 1930s to the 1990s Victor Pérez-Díaz
Sweden: social capital in the social democratic state Bo Rothstein
Australia: making the lucky country Eva Cox
Broadening the basis of social capital in Japan Takashi Inoguchi
Conclusion Robert D. Putnam
